Exclusive: Nike Mercurial Neymar 2018 Signature Boots to Be Inspired by 1998 Mercurial
Nike will bring the famous design of the original 1998 Mercurial football boot next year. Set to be an exclusive signature edition for Brazilian superstar Neymar, the cleats will be launched in January, following up on this summer's initial Neymar Nike Mercurial signature boot.

This image shows the original 1998 Nike Mercurial (via Unisport).
Nike launched the first Mercurial football boot in the buildup to the 1998 World Cup. It came in a silver-yellow-blue colorway that's now almost synonymous with the Mercurial and Ronaldo who wore it in France that summer.
In 2013, Nike released a 1998-inspired Mercurial Vapor IX, before last summer saw the launch of four different iD colorways based on those the 1998 boot was released in.
20 years on, Nike will bring back a Mercurial Superfly V and Vapor XI dedicated to the original and featuring a design and colorway that's more than just inspired by it.
Predominantly chrome, the 2018 Neymar boots come it with black brandings and 'Racer Blue' and 'Volt' details. Although based on the current Mercurial, the 2018 Nike Neymar boots will have a different upper structure that's closely inspired by the 'waves' found along the sides of the 1998 model.
The inside of the 2018 Nike Mercurial Superfly V and Vapor XI Neymar signature boots derives from the distinct print found on the Nike Mercurial Vapor VIII, a model worn by Neymar when he broke through at Santos in 2010.
Set to be launched in January 2018, the Nike Mercurial Superfly V and Vapor XI Neymar Jr 2018 signature boots will be one of the last releases before the next generation of Nike's speed boot will inevitably drop.

Nike to Sell Long-Sleeve Besiktas Kits From 27-28 Season
Nike is set to introduce commercially available long-sleeve kits for Beşiktaş starting from the 27-28 season. The timing aligns with significant milestone celebrations in Istanbul, as Nike is also planning a special 125th-anniversary collection for Beşiktaş during the 27-28 campaign to mark the club's foundation in 1903. Rather than relying on base layers and compression undershirts, players and fans alike will see dedicated long-sleeve designs included in the lineup.
The development forms part of Nike's wider strategy to bring back commercial long-sleeve authentic shirts across its elite roster from 27-28 onwards. By expanding long-sleeve availability to Beşiktaş, Nike closes the gap on rivals like Adidas and provides the Black Eagles with full top-tier treatment under their new partnership.
Melbourne City 26-27 Home, Away & Third Kits Released
Puma and A-League club Melbourne City FC have officially unveiled their complete kit collection for the 26-27 campaign. Launched under the campaign tagline 'Made of City', the three-kit drop blends the club's signature identity with Melbourne street culture and club heritage.
The Melbourne City 26-27 home shirt stays true to tradition, centered around the iconic City Blue base. Drawing inspiration directly from the club badge, red and yellow trim accents decorate the collar and sleeve cuffs. Meanwhile, the away kit leans into nocturnal Melbourne fashion, pairing a deep plum jersey with an abstract zig-zag graphic and vibrant shimmer pink branding across all sponsor prints and the club crest.
Rounding out the lineup is the 26-27 third kit, which pays homage to the club's origins as Melbourne Heart. The shirt combines a crisp off-white base with red accents and incorporates a subtle heartbeat graphic emerging across the chest from behind the crest. A heart motif inside the collar completes the tribute. The new collection is available through Melbourne City's online store and Puma Australia.
AC Mestre 26-27 Third Kit Released
Italian Serie D club AC Mestre has officially unveiled its new third kit for the 26-27 campaign, manufactured once again by Japanese sportswear brand Mizuno. The new drop follows the earlier presentations of the club's home and away shirts, completing their kit lineup for the new season.
The Mizuno AC Mestre 26-27 third shirt introduces a sleek and stealthy design, dominated by a black base accented by vibrant orange details. Bright orange trim lines the V-neck collar and broad sleeve cuffs, while both the Mizuno Runbird logo and the AC Mestre crest are rendered in matching monochrome orange. A subtle jacquard pattern is also incorporated across the front fabric, adding depth to the understated look.
Black shorts and socks with orange detailing complete the full AC Mestre 26-27 third uniform.

Adidas to Launch Arsenal 26-27 Spezial Collection
Adidas is expanding its terrace-rooted Spezial F.C. label to the Emirates, with a newly surfaced teaser confirming an upcoming Arsenal SPZL F.C. collection. Thanks to @IamCrisJ.
The teaser reveals the collaborative Arsenal SPZL F.C. insignia, presenting the club's heritage cannon emblem and "AFC" cannonballs in red set above a red-bordered box housing the Trefoil and "adidas SPEZIAL F.C." branding in gold. Following the blueprint established by previous SPZL F.C. club projects, the range will lean heavily into retro football culture, archival tailoring, and casual terrace style.
The upcoming Arsenal SPZL F.C. range will include bespoke footwear and lifestyle apparel, slated for release through ArsenalDirect, adidas, and select Spezial retailers.
Adidas Colo-Colo EQT Collection Leaked
Adidas is expanding its 1990s-inspired EQT lifestyle range to South America, with official images of the upcoming Colo-Colo EQT collection leaking online. Following recent retro drops for European giants such as Bayern Munich and Juventus, the Chilean club is set to receive its own heritage capsule steeped in unmistakable nineties football culture. The centerpiece of the range is a retro shirt dominated by Colo-Colo's traditional white, accented by subtle tonal shadow stripes running vertically down the body. It features oversized three stripes sweeping over the shoulders in bold black and red, paired with a chunky ribbed V-neck collar. Staying true to the era, the classic Adidas wordmark and Trefoil are placed centrally on the chest just above the iconic club crest.
Complementing the jersey, the wider lifestyle capsule includes a color-blocked track jacket, matching track pants, a graphic t-shirt, and a relaxed crewneck sweatshirt. The entire collection maintains the club's sharp black, white, and red palette, combining vintage paneling with modern streetwear silhouettes. The Adidas Colo-Colo EQT collection is slated for release in the coming weeks.
